【Shanghai Family Attractions|Shanghai Disneyland】
When you're in Shanghai, a trip to Disneyland is a must! Shanghai Disneyland is a magical wonderland split into seven themed areas: Mickey Avenue, Gardens of Imagination, Fantasyland, Adventure Isle, Treasure Cove, Tomorrowland, and Disney•Pixar Toy Story Land. This park is packed with stunning rides, captivating shows, engaging interactive experiences, delicious dining options, and unique shops. It's a place where both kids and adults can dive into the enchanting world of Disney. Be sure to meet your beloved Disney characters and snap some unforgettable photos!

Getting There:

  1. By Subway: Hop on Line 11 and ride it to the "Disney" station. From there, it’s just a quick stroll to your destination.
  2. By Bus: Catch the shuttle bus from Dishui Lake Station on the Line 11 branch. You can choose from Disney Special Lines 1, 2, or 3.

【Family-Friendly Attractions in Shanghai | Shanghai Zoo】
Looking for a fun and educational day out with the family in Shanghai? The Shanghai Zoo is just the place! As one of the oldest and most established zoos in China, it boasts over 500 species and tens of thousands of rare wild animals. From the adorable giant pandas to the fascinating golden monkeys and the elegant crested ibises, there’s something for everyone to marvel at. The zoo is thoughtfully divided into more than ten exhibition areas, including highlights like the Main Square, Monkey Mountain, Panda Hall, Bird Garden, Golden Monkey Hall, Flamingo Hall, and Amphibian and Reptile Hall. It's a fantastic spot where both kids and adults can not only enjoy watching a wide variety of animals but also learn about their unique ecological habits. A visit to the Shanghai Zoo is definitely a must-do for any tourist in the city.

How to Get There:

  1. By Metro: Hop on Metro Line 10 and alight at "Shanghai Zoo" Station.
  2. By Bus: Catch bus routes 167, 744, or 718 to the South Gate of Shanghai Zoo, or routes 925 and 1219 to the East Gate.

【Family Attractions in Shanghai|Shanghai Haichang Ocean Park】

If you're looking for a fun-filled family outing in Shanghai, look no further than the Shanghai Haichang Ocean Park! Since its grand opening in 2018, this park has been a hit with visitors of all ages. It boasts five exciting themed areas: "Mermaid Bay, Polar Town, Ice and Snow Kingdom, Underwater Wonderland, and Ocean Tribe." Here, you'll find a perfect blend of fascinating animal exhibits and thrilling high-tech rides, making for an unforgettable marine adventure. Marvel at the sight of penguins, polar bears, and beluga whales, and don't miss the delightful character parade that will enchant the kids with their favorite cartoon characters. For anyone who loves nature and adventure, this is a Shanghai spot you simply can't miss!

Getting There:

  1. By Metro: Hop on Metro Line 16 and alight at "Lingang Avenue" Station. From there, it's a short walk to your destination.
  2. By Bus: Catch the Ocean Park Line 1 and get off at Haichang Ocean Park East Gate Station.

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attraction|Shanghai Science and Technology Museum】

Looking for an exciting and educational outing for the whole family? The Shanghai Science and Technology Museum is a fantastic choice! As one of China's top three science museums, it spans an impressive 98,000 square meters and offers four fascinating themes: astronomy, life sciences, mechanics, and mathematics. Here, you can dive into the wonders of science with hands-on experiences like driving a high-speed train in a 4D cinema or using robotic arms to pick up objects. Don't miss the chance to gaze at the stars in the planetarium. If your child is a science enthusiast, this is a must-visit spot!

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attractions|Shanghai City God Temple Commercial Street】

If you're in Shanghai, you absolutely can't miss a stroll down the City God Temple Commercial Street. This bustling pedestrian street is packed with an array of local treats, snacks, and souvenirs that are perfect for taking a piece of Shanghai back home with you. From the famous Nanxiang Soup Dumplings and Shanghai Crystal Dumplings to the delightful Walnut Cookies, there's something to please every palate. It's also a fantastic spot to pick up unique gifts for your friends and family. While you're there, don't forget to pop into the City God Temple and soak in the beauty of the ancient architecture, giving you a true taste of old Shanghai's charm.

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attraction|Shanghai Botanical Garden】

Spread across a vast 81.86 hectares, the Shanghai Botanical Garden is a paradise for plant lovers and families alike. It boasts an array of plant zones, including tropical, medicinal, aquatic, and even carnivorous plants. Kids will love exploring the different species and learning about how they grow. Plus, with fun amenities like a mini train and a children's playground, it's an ideal spot for a family day out.

【Family-Friendly Attractions in Shanghai|Tianzifang】

If you're in Shanghai, make sure to drop by Tianzifang. This area, which used to be a lively residential neighborhood, has now become a vibrant hotspot for creative minds. It's a treasure trove of handmade crafts and unique lifestyle products, perfect for both adults and kids to explore. The nostalgic vibe of old Shanghai is ever-present, especially in the charming cafes where you can unwind and snap some memorable photos.

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attractions | Zhujiajiao Ancient Town】

If you're in Shanghai and looking for a family-friendly spot that oozes charm, Zhujiajiao Ancient Town is a must-visit. This gem offers a genuine taste of the Jiangnan water towns with its maze of waterways and beautiful stone arch bridges. As you wander along the cobblestone paths, you'll be transported back in time, surrounded by the classic Ming and Qing dynasty architecture with its iconic white walls and black tiles. The town is rich in history, featuring several museums like the Mao Dun Former Residence and the Archaeological Memorial Hall, where you can dive deep into the past. Don't miss the chance to rent a traditional wooden boat for a relaxing cruise through the canals—it's an experience that will captivate your heart!

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attractions | Shanghai Glass Museum】

Welcome to the Shanghai Glass Museum, China's pioneering museum completely devoted to the fascinating world of glass. The museum is thoughtfully segmented into three distinct exhibition areas: the Ancient Glass Hall, the Modern Glass Hall, and the Contemporary Glass Hall. Each section showcases a stunning array of glass artworks from different eras and styles, including masterpieces by famous glass artists. Kids will especially love the interactive area where they can try their hand at glass blowing, getting a magical, hands-on experience of glass art. Art enthusiasts, this is one spot you definitely don’t want to miss!

【Shanghai Family-Friendly Attractions | The Bund】

If you're looking for a spot in Shanghai that combines history, architecture, and jaw-dropping views, The Bund is your go-to destination. This area showcases a mix of buildings from the foreign concession era, featuring a delightful blend of modern European architectural styles. Take a stroll along the waterfront and soak in the stunning vistas of the Huangpu River. As night falls, the entire Bund lights up with thousands of twinkling lights, turning the scene into a magical wonderland. It's no wonder The Bund is a top tourist spot in Shanghai. Make sure to snap some photos to remember this breathtaking experience!
